2. Increase in Indie Music

Indie music has been on the rise in recent years and the trend is expected to continue into 2021. This is due to the ease of music production and distribution via music streaming platforms. Independent artists can now produce and distribute their music without the help of record labels.

3. African Music Taking Over

African music has been gaining popularity globally in recent years and this trend is expected to continue in 2021. With artists like Burna Boy, Naira Marley, and Davido collaborating with international artists, we can expect to see more African music influence in mainstream music.

4. Increase in Music Collaboration

Music collaborations have been around for a long time, but 2021 is expected to see an increase in this trend. With artists seeking to expand their reach and engage with fans, we can anticipate more music collaborations between artists of different genres and regions.

5. Emphasis on Album Releases

In recent years, emphasis has been placed on singles with music streaming platforms allowing artists to release singles easily. However, in 2021 we expect to see a shift towards album releases, allowing artists to showcase their creativity and versatility.

6. TikTok Hits

TikTok has become a popular social media platform with music being a vital component of its content. In 2021 we can anticipate more TikTok hits as artists strive to reach out to a wider audience and have their music featured on the platform.

7. Increase in Female Representation

In recent years, there has been a push for female representation in the music industry. In 2021, we can anticipate more female representation in mainstream music with women taking up more prominent roles as musicians, producers, and managers.

8. Use of Artificial Intelligence in Music Production

Artificial intelligence has been making waves in various industries and the music industry is no different. In 2021, we can anticipate more AI tools being used in music production to enhance the quality and creativity of music produced.
